Philadelphia Explained was a little more complicated. Scher first created a 40 ½” by 60” (approximately 3 ½’ by 5’) black-and-white painting of the area. This map was photographed and vectorized into a graphic image. Scher selected major roads and streets to be digitally colored red and yellow; the Delaware and Schuylkill Rivers were ... Paula Scher. Paula Scher studied at the Tyler School of Art in Philadelphia and began her graphic design career as a record cover art director at both Atlantic and CBS Records in the 1970s. In 1984 she co-founded Koppel & Scher, and in 1991 she joined Pentagram as a partner. In Make in Bigger, Scher candidly reveals her thoughts on design practice, drawing on her own …She graduated in 1970 with a bachelor of fine arts degree. In 1972, Paula Scher began her career as Art Director for CBS Records in New York City. Each year she designed around 150 album covers, and produced many ads and posters. Her style used typography to create a mood or scenario that described the music, instead of an actual picture of the ...Oct 5, 2013 · Paula Scher The Diva is Dismissed 1994. Scher’s groundbreaking identity and graphic campaign for The Public Theater in New York set a new bar for typography in the 1990s. Using unorthodox spacing, mixing font weights, and employing uncommon and historic typefaces, Scher’s poster presents information in a dynamic, expressive way.
